Mrs. International World 2017 is no ordinary beauty pageant. They believe that all married women should be recognized for their beauty and their ability to integrate and contribute to the community. They do not discriminate applicants by their age, racial education or physical looks. Mrs. International World aims to gather women from across the globe who are goal driven, articulate, charismatic and who wish to stand up and make a difference in their homes, communities and in their respective countries by becoming Mrs. International World.
Nothing says Good Morning or Welcome like an aromatic cup of coffee. It brings friends and families together, it is present at business meetings and a constant companion when one wants a quiet moment time out alone. It is no wonder that cafés are today’s social venues. Bolstered by the emerging popularity of specialist coffee shops worldwide, consumers are increasing looking for operators to sell social experiences as much as they do coffee or baked goods. While most global markets have an existing long-standing café-based tradition, modern trends are driving the category’s evolution worldwide. Specialist coffee shops are today forming new social traditions and changing the way the world drinks. This growth is mirrored by a significant increase in the number of cafés in Malaysia, especially in Kuala Lumpur and other major towns in Malaysia.
